Problem
Existing techniques for displaying a list of character strings extracted from image data fail to adapt appropriately when the display area of the image is changed, such as through zooming or panning, leading to inefficient user interface operations.
Innovation Solution
A client terminal is configured to perform character recognition on image data and dynamically control the display of character strings based on user instructions, ensuring that the list of recognized characters is updated in real-time with changes to the displayed image area.

A client terminal configured to acquire image data acquired from a document, perform character recognition processing on the image data, and control display of at least a partial area of the image data specified based on an instruction issued by a user and display of a list of character strings acquired by the character recognition processing. As at least the partial area to be displayed is changed, the list of character strings is changed so that character strings recognized in at least the partial area are displayed.
